Functional beauty is the core of Mario Alessiani's design, where the focus is not on configuration but on how to configure it in order to have the best performance in the production phase and the object is willing to communicate its aspects.
Mario was always attracted to the Tolomeo lamp by Richard Sapper in his father's studio. This passion became his job after graduating from IED Rome and work experiences in London. In 2013, at the age of 24, he opened his own design company.
After becoming international, he was selected among the best under 30 Italian creatives by Virginio Briatore and Design People at the Triennale Milano.
